KNOT Offshore Partners beats Q1 earnings estimates, sending shares up to $5.60.
KNOT Offshore Partners reported a strong Q1 with an EPS of $0.55, exceeding estimates by $0.51, despite negative financial ratios.
Shares rose to $5.60 after the earnings announcement.
The company, which provides crude oil tanker services in the North Sea and Brazil, saw a 13.7% decline in short interest in February.
Analysts expect earnings of $0.04 per share and $76.50 million in revenue for the upcoming quarter.
